we need a low overhead graphics library on Android. Currently stuck with OpenGL ES on Android while iOS has METAL graphics. It’s clear that moving from standard graphics libraries to Graphics libraries that can connect directly with the GPU is the way of the future (software side). It’s been proven to be more effective than standard GL’s yet we don’t have any for Android yet. We have these incredibly powerful cores and architectures like the Cortex A57 and A53 used on most Octa core chips, but no software really putting it to good use. A company by the name of Khronos is making a low overhead GL named Vulkan, but its still not released or available on Android, and may not be for another year or two.
How ever when Vulkan is available, maybe on Android N or O with the Snapdragon 820 and its 14nm chipset.. damn that’s going to be real power.
